Transaction 32c1236116d11dd5ce874668385eb76cec22a07788c01cdb4014173f0da0a62a
1 Input
1 Output
-
32c1236116d11dd5ce874668385eb76cec22a07788c01cdb4014173f0da0a62a:0
- value
- 65366
- script pubkey
- OP_0 OP_PUSHBYTES_20 84622d4faf660b1ec4ee410e85a994afe1f3adba
- address
- bc1qs33z6na0vc93a38wgy8gt2v54lsl8td6w80ad9